Effect of dry and wet heat treatment on elastic properties of PET/PTT bicomponent fibers

Poly(trimethylene terephthalate) (PTT) is a desirable filament spinning material, while poly(ethylene terephthalate) (PET) presents an outstanding performances in different environments. In this paper, PET/PTT bicomponent fibers were prepared and their tensile properties, elastic recovery and sonic orientation under dry and wet heat treatments were studied. The results revealed that the breaking strength, elastic recovery ratio and sonic orientation of the PET/PTT bicomponent fibers decreased, but the breaking elongation increased after the dry and wet heat treatments.
